Important differences between fajita and goat

  • Fajita has more vitamin B6, phosphorus, and selenium; however, goat has more zinc, iron, vitamin B2, copper, vitamin B12, and choline.
  • Goat's daily need coverage for zinc is 35% more.
  • Goat is lower in sodium.
  • Fajita has a higher glycemic index than goat.

The food varieties used in the comparison are USDA Commodity, chicken fajita strips, frozen and Game meat, goat, cooked, roasted.
